The Hangover: Part II received mixed reviews over the weekend, but that didn't stop movie-goers from spending money at the box office to see the flick! 

Despite some of the negative feedback from critics, there is already talks for a third installment of the film!  The only problem is - the writers may just be fresh out of ideas, especially considering the first two movies were fairly similar.

The film's screenwriters Craig Mazin and Scott Armstrong have reportedly already been asked to begin working on a new script for the third movie.  While neither have commented on what ideas they have brewing, director Todd Phillips commented during his media tour for the second movie that he actually did have a few ideas about what Bradley Cooper, Zach Galifianakis and Ed Helms could take on in a third film.

Unfortunately, Warner Bros. has not yet commented on the possiblity of a third film, but with the success of this last one, it seems like a high possibility.

The Hangover: Part II dominated the box office in its opening weekend, setting the record for highest grossing live action comedy after a three day total.  While the movie only cost $80 million to make, it grossed $205 million internationally just on its opening weekend!
